I. Introduction


1. What is a proxy host?
A proxy host, also known as a proxy server, acts as an intermediary between your device and the internet. When you request a webpage or any other online resource, the request first goes through the proxy server before reaching the destination. The proxy server then retrieves the requested data and sends it back to your device.

2. Why do you need a proxy host?
There are several reasons why you may need a proxy host. Here are a few common scenarios:

a) Anonymity: Proxy servers can help you maintain your privacy online by hiding your IP address. This makes it difficult for websites and online services to track your activities and location.

b) Access blocked content: In some cases, certain websites or online services may be blocked in your region. By using a proxy server located in a different region, you can bypass these restrictions and access the content you need.

c) Enhanced security: Proxy servers can act as a shield between your device and potentially malicious websites or online threats. They can filter out harmful content, block ads, and protect your device from malware attacks.

d) Load balancing: In a corporate environment or high-traffic websites, proxy servers can distribute incoming requests across multiple servers, ensuring a smooth and stable browsing experience for users.

IV. Setup and Configuration


A. How to Install Proxy Host?

1. General Steps for Installing Proxy Host:
Installing a proxy host involves the following general steps:

Step 1: Choose a Proxy Server Software: There are several proxy server software options available, such as Squid, Nginx, Apache, etc. Select the one that best suits your requirements.

Step 2: Obtain the Proxy Server Software: Download the chosen proxy server software from its official website or a trusted source.

Step 3: Install the Proxy Server Software: Follow the installation instructions provided by the proxy server software to install it on your server or computer.

Step 4: Configure Firewall and Ports: Adjust your firewall settings to allow incoming connections on the ports required by the proxy server software. Typically, port 80 for HTTP and port 443 for HTTPS are used.

Step 5: Start the Proxy Server: Once the installation is complete, start the proxy server software. It will listen on the specified ports for incoming connections.

2. Software and Tools for Proxy Host Installation:
The specific software and tools required for installing a proxy host depend on the chosen proxy server software. However, in general, you may need the following:

- Operating System: Ensure that your server or computer has a compatible operating system (e.g., Linux, Windows, macOS).

- Web Server Software: Some proxy server software may require a web server (e.g., Apache, Nginx) to function properly.

- Proxy Server Software: Download the chosen proxy server software from its official website or a trusted source.

- Command Line Interface (CLI): Familiarize yourself with the command line interface of your operating system as some proxy server software installations may require executing commands.

B. How to Configure Proxy Host?

1. Primary Configuration Options and Settings for Proxy Host:
The configuration options and settings for a proxy host depend on the chosen software. However, here are some primary configuration options:

- Listening Ports: Specify the ports on which the proxy server will listen for incoming connections (e.g., port 80 for HTTP, port 443 for HTTPS).

- Access Control: Define rules to control which clients or networks are allowed to access the proxy server.

- Logging and Monitoring: Configure logging settings to keep track of proxy server usage and enable monitoring tools for performance analysis.

- Caching: Set up caching options to store frequently accessed content locally, reducing the load on upstream servers and improving performance.

- Authentication: Implement authentication mechanisms to ensure only authorized users can access the proxy server.

2. Recommendations for Optimizing Proxy Settings:
To optimize proxy settings for specific use cases, consider the following recommendations:

- Performance: Fine-tune caching settings to maximize performance for frequently requested content. Adjust buffer sizes and connection limits based on network conditions.

- Security: Enable encryption by configuring HTTPS support on the proxy server. Implement strict access control measures and enable logging to detect and prevent any unauthorized access.

- Anonymity: If anonymity is a priority, choose a proxy server software that supports features like modifying user-agent headers, removing or altering request headers, and rotating IP addresses.

- Load Balancing: For high-demand environments, configure load balancing to distribute traffic across multiple proxy servers, ensuring scalability and availability.

- Content Filtering: Implement content filtering mechanisms to block or restrict access to specific websites or content categories based on policies or regulatory requirements.

2. Best Practices for Troubleshooting Common Proxy Host Issues:

a. Check Connectivity: Ensure that the proxy host is properly connected to the network and that there are no connection issues.

b. Proxy Configuration: Verify the proxy configuration settings to ensure they are accurate. Incorrect settings can lead to connectivity problems.

c. Firewall and Antivirus Settings: Check if the firewall or antivirus software is blocking the proxy host's connection. Adjust the settings accordingly.

d. Clear Cache and Cookies: Clearing cache and cookies on both the client and proxy server sides can resolve issues caused by outdated or conflicting data.

e. Monitor Logs: Regularly review logs and error messages to identify any recurring patterns or issues. This will help pinpoint the root cause and provide insights for troubleshooting.

f. Regular Updates: Keep the proxy host software and firmware up to date to benefit from the latest security patches and bug fixes.
